What Do Football Helmet Stickers Mean? Decoding the Signs

Football helmet stickers serve as compact scorecards, achievement badges, and tactical reminders taped or mounted on a player's gear. While fans may see colorful icons, each sticker typically reflects a specific game situation, personal milestone, or coaching cue.

These adhesive symbols vary by program, position, and even individual preference, creating a visual language that communicates experience, role, and readiness on the field. Understanding this visual code helps decode a player's background, responsibilities, and the team culture at a glance.

Understanding Helicon Sticker Categories

Performance Based Icons

Performance based icons highlight moments that directly impacted the scoreboard. Defensive players often display stars for sacks or interceptions, while offensive linemen may earn stickers for key knockdown blocks during long drives. Coaches reference these marks during film sessions to reward impactful plays.

Roster Position And Role Stickers

Quarterback And Leadership Marks

Quarterbacks may wear stickers that signal audibles, protection calls, or favorite formations, turning the helmet into a quick reference during chaotic line calls. Teammates glance at these symbols to confirm coverage looks or blocking angles without drawing attention from opponents on the sideline.

Special Teams Indicators

Special teams helmets often feature stickers that denote gunners, upback positions, or wedge responsibilities. These markers help units align rapidly during kickoffs, punts, and field goal attempts, ensuring players execute their lane responsibilities with precision.

Cultural And Historical Markers

Legacy And Seniority Symbols

Veteran players may wear stickers representing years of service, leadership roles, or mentorship commitments. Younger teammates interpret these marks as signals of experience, and programs sometimes adopt them to preserve institutional memory across changing rosters.

Can helmet stickers change during the season

Yes, stickers are added throughout the season as players reach new statistical milestones or perform notable actions in practice and games.

Do all NFL teams use the same sticker meanings

No, each franchise can define its own symbols, so a star on one roster might indicate a sack, while on another it could represent a key third down stop.

Are stickers allowed in official league photos

Leagues often permit stickers for storytelling purposes, but teams may restrict certain logos or slogans to maintain a professional image in media settings.

Do college programs enforce sticker rules more strictly than the NFL

Many college programs have detailed handbooks that dictate which stickers can be used, whereas the NFL provides guidelines but allows greater individual expression.
